By the looks of the english wheel pic, looks like .065" or .090" aluminum, right? That's a lot of surface area on the intake manifold. Going to put studs in it to keep it from ballooning?

I thought that as well Tony. After using the planishing hammer it will thin out the material, but it should be uniform if done right. It would be interesting to see how much the difference in thickness is from the beginning and the end.
